Key ceremony checklist — item 7. Before we sign the new cert for the Briarview clinic reminder job, double-check the cron payload still redacts patient initials in logs (it didn't last quarter, oops). Once both custodians confirm, seal the old key and record the session. The sealed-envelope backup gets labeled with the recovery passphrase that follows.

strongbox words: olimir-tamael

Onboarding — Fire-Drill Roll Call (Facilities Desk, Marlowe Court)

During drills, the facilities desk runs roll call at Assembly Point C, the gravel yard behind the loading bay. Collect the clipboard and tabard from the warden cupboard by reception before heading out. Mark visitors separately using the day sheet. Return the clipboard afterwards and file the completed sheet in the drill folder. The warden cupboard lock takes a badge tap followed by the code below.

turnstile pass: bdg-YEOZLM-79341408

Subject: FuelScope report fix shipped

Hey all — the fleet fuel-usage report was double-counting idle-time burn for vehicles that crossed depot boundaries mid-shift. Patch is out; totals for the Redmoor fleet should drop about 6% and that's correct, not a regression. Future maintainers: the dedupe logic lives in the shift-merge step, don't "optimize" it away again. Historical reports will be backfilled over the weekend. The deployed build is identified by the token below.

build token for tajeg-bajep: htk14_409ba9df6b8acb